Hey guys figured I would start a thread about smoking meat and stuff. So today I am smoking 3 butts 15 skinless chicken legs all with homemade rub. The butts were rubbed and put up for 48 hours and the legs were rubbed and put up for an hour also making green beans and baked beans.I will post some pics when my girl gets back from dog training she took the camera with her.

I'm from TN, but my favorite TX BBQ is armadillo eggs. Jalapeno's de-seeded and filled with cream cheese; then wrapped in bacon and smoked for hours. Prawns, prepared the same way are also incredible.
